logo

Output 8d02215d9ac7911f9965a50dbc86f9adb4222a691da51b309bd81fca1427f37d:0

value
25508650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85fd84b19c833004ec806d783886acf61099fe2c OP_EQUAL
address
3DuVVpWWHie9AdiAZ4tBDqYw6Hptv4AgX2
transaction
8d02215d9ac7911f9965a50dbc86f9adb4222a691da51b309bd81fca1427f37d